ROCKLAND, Maine (WABI) - A juvenile was arrested Tuesday after firing a gun on Tillson Ave in Rockland Friday night.
According to the Rockland Police Department, during an argument over a social media post, the juvenile fired a shot in the air and pointed the gun at a young adult and a group of other juveniles present.
Rockland Police say the juvenile then fired the gun several more times near the Water Treatment Plant.
They say no one was injured during the incident.
Police say the juvenile was taken to Long Creek Youth Development Center and is facing multiple charges including felony reckless conduct with a dangerous weapon, felony criminal threatening with a dangerous weapon, and unlawful concealment of a firearm.
